Hearing Test (Audiogram) Cost

Comprehensive audiometric testing. Compare cash and insurance prices from hospitals across the US.

Typical range: $50-$400

CPT Codes: 92557, 92553, 92552

About Hearing Test (Audiogram)

An audiogram is a comprehensive hearing test that measures your ability to hear sounds at different pitches and volumes. It is performed by an audiologist in a soundproof booth and is used to diagnose hearing loss, determine its type and severity, and guide treatment decisions including hearing aids.

Understanding Your Bill

Audiometry billing includes the test and interpretation. A comprehensive audiologic evaluation costs more than a basic screening. Hearing aid evaluations and fittings are billed separately.

How to Save on Your Hearing Test (Audiogram)

Compare Cash Prices

Cash prices can be 50-80% lower than insurance rates. Always ask for the self-pay price before booking.

Submit to Insurance

Even if you pay cash, submit a claim. It still counts toward your deductible and out-of-pocket maximum.
